你查询的IP:[119.78.211.185]  地理位置:中国科技网

最新查询123.112.150.1 114.80.144.89 210.2.107.90 121.46.56.163 222.128.30.124 118.24.21.207 118.24.7.224 120.76.57.200 120.80.224.192 119.78.211.185 119.162.215.139 117.121.128.63 119.40.128.100 119.31.192.41 203.158.16.18 117.72.127.179 162.105.117.48 117.44.235.79 202.122.195.137 118.88.128.255 60.160.190.19 202.153.48.160 203.91.120.185 124.20.45.229 122.102.231.166 119.80.194.98 202.179.240.4 123.184.136.167 123.199.128.157 121.204.103.249 202.75.208.216